The motion of a charged particle can be used to distinguish between a magnetic field and electric field in a certain region by firing From opposite directions
If charged particle is parallel to field it will go undeflected straight This may be due to either of electric or magnetic field and we won't be able to distinguish between the fields If we fire perpendicularly also deflection may be due to both fields Firing with different speeds does not effect direction of deflection If we fire from opposite directions, then for electric field deflection will be in same direction But for magnetic field direction of deflection is reversed That's why firing from opposite directions will show that if the field is electric field or magnetic field. By shooting from different directions, a charged particle may be utilized to discriminate between an electric and magnetic field in a specific area.
